

Sweet pea Royal Family Blue are wonderfully scented annual lathyrus types. They flower very early and produce a long, thick stem with many large blue flowers. Sweet peas are excellent cut flowers. The plants can easily reach a height of 2m against a climbing support.
Lathyrus Royal Family Blue is suitable for sowing in an ornamental or picking garden. Make beautiful little bouquets that also smell delicious. Cut the Lathyrus flowers preferably with scissors.

Sowing: Sow the Lathyrus seeds from February in pots under glass or from March to the end of May directly in the garden. Make sure the growing spot is very nutrient-rich. Cover the seed with 3 cm of soil. After sowing, press the soil lightly and keep it moist. After emergence thin out until there is 5 cm between the plants. A climbing support of approx. 2 m is required. Lathyrus needs a lot of moisture, especially when planted in containers. Give Lathyrus a place in the sun.
Flowering time: Sweet peas flower from June to September.
